Adobe Flex 2 is a complete, powerful application development and deployment solution for creating and delivering cross-platform Rich Internet Applications (RIAs). It enables the creation of personalized, interactive applications that dramatically enhance the user experience, revolutionizing the way people interact with the web.
Another definition: FLEX®, Adobe®'s development solution for rich Internet applications (RIA's), is an open source framework for creating highly interactive and intuitive applications that deploy in an identical manner on most browsers, workstations and operating systems. To communicate between the client workstation and the server, FLEX relies on a protocol called AMF (Action script Messaging Format).
Overview of things to do with Flex, i.e. RIA apps - http://www.adobe.com/products/flex/productinfo/overview/
Adobe has an "Adobe Air Marketplace" where you can upload your Air apps.
Great documentation here:
- Using Cell Editing Events
- Adobe Livedocs - Using transitions
- Adobe Developer Center - Understanding Flex itemRenders - Part 1: Inline Renderers
- Explanation of MVC Model View Controller - http://www.dehats.com/drupal/?q=node/35
Resources:
- Flex How To's - Flex create and show dialog boxes
- Coding productivity enhancements in Flash Builder 4.5 - link
Other things to check out:
- LiveCycle server data services
- Adobe Open Source for Flex SDK
- Popular links for flash and flex - http://www.dzone.com/links/tag/flash-flex.html
- MMO games with flash and flex
- http://www.electrotank.com/es5.html - server software - Runs actionscript and java server extensions (old link: www.electro-server.com)
- Includes free 25 concurrent user free trial copy
- http://www.adobe.com/newsletters/edge/april2009/articles/article2/index.html?trackingid=EOCQW - Tips on how to write MMO games in flex
- In addition to ElectroServer 4, some leading server-side choices that support ActionScript 3 include Adobe Flash Media Interactive Server 3.5 and SmartFoxServer 1.6. If you are interested in creating casual online multi-player games without the headache of hosting your own servers, consider checking out the Adobe Flash Collaboration Service.
- http://www.electrotank.com/es5.html - server software - Runs actionscript and java server extensions (old link: www.electro-server.com)
- http://code.google.com/p/mod-actionscript/ - inactive since 2009, module to allow actionscript to run in webpages.
- Flash-based IDE for actionscript - http://code.google.com/p/minibuilder/
- Adobe AIR - Air Native Extensions
- Flash Game Development - Home